September 6, 1892 -- The first gasoline-powered tractor, manufactured by John Froelich, of Froelich, Iowa, was shipped to Langford,S.D., where it was employed in threshing for approximately 2 months. It had a vertical single- cylinder gasoline engine mounted on wooden beams and drove a J. I. Case threshing machine. Froelich formed the Waterloo Gasoline Tractor Engine Company, which was later acquired by the John Deere Plow Company.
